Individuals and companies are realizing the importance of custom coatings on different materials, surfaces, items, and products. Coating can be done on metals, plastics, polymers, stones, rubber, wood, fiber, and other substrates. Customized coats are intended to serve different purposes to the owners of the products or surfaces. They can be used to strengthen surfaces and substrates, enhance beauty, and protect materials from damage.
Customized coats are important procedures applied to create more functionality, decoration, durability, strength, and rigidity on products. They can be used to offer anti-slip surfaces on products making them safe for use. An anti-slip coats can be applied on the handle of something like a knife to create the grip needed to hold and use it safely.
A metal product for example, may suffer from corrosion and rusting when it is exposed to weather changes like moisture, heat, and oxygen. Abrasions on surfaces could cause deformations and unimpressive look. Plastic objects exposed to extreme heat can deform or harden and break easily. When the materials are coated, they are guarded against the damages.
You can take a product regardless of what material is it made of, and then apply a customized coat depending on the need for the coating. A hard floor, which is slippery, may be turned to a nonskid surface by using a coating material. This material offers an added layer of safety of the materials. This is used in areas, which tend to be slippery, and they can prevent slip and fall accidents.
Corrosion occurs in metal products and it can cause a lot of damage. To ensure that metals are less corrosive, the coats are applied to prevent the effects of corroding. This is why many metals that are prone to corroding are coated with corrosion resistant material. That material can last for long without suffering from contaminants, which are induced by corrosion.
Others may be coated in order to make them attain grip and become anti-slippery such as floors or pavements. The coating material may add anti-slip adhesive surfaces on products to prevent slip and fall in the event of emergency. You may have surfaces coated to make them glow in the dark and allow people to see them. Others are simply resurfaced to make them more functional and durable.
In essence, there are many different ways and methods of coating, and they all have specific functions, which can range from beauty, strength, durability, to functionality. One example of customized coating is the powder coat, which helps, provide a durable finish on different surfaces. This type of coating offers a true advantage of flexibility and it can be formulated to suit specific coating needs of products.
Chemicals can cause damage on surfaces of materials, and to protect them, they can be coated using specialized customized coats. Surfaces that are able to stand up different chemicals can extend their durability if a coat is applied. The coat resists the chemicals from penetrating the substrate and thus making it more durable. Depending on what type of material is being coated, and the purpose of coating, different custom coatings can be used.
